He explained (and I really did not understand it), by formatting my HD
it improved the performance of my system so much the calibration numbers
in "jstick" were too high and not allowing Windows to calibrate it. He
said that the ports used in sound cards were really meant for midi, but
can and are often used for joysticks. In the higher performance systems
often they don't work and people have to get a separate game card, or of
course use the "USB" port.  I don't have a USB stick or pedals.  (http://bbs.hitechcreations.com/smf/Smileys/default/frown.gif)

Thats why I asked you where in the process you get the message.  You should be able to calibrate it in windows by moveing the stick slowly when moving the stick to it's extremes in the cal routine.  I know this is not very technical, but what the message is showing you is a error not that it doesn't detect the stick.

Near as I can tell for some reason windows does not poll the stick fast enough or too fast and miss data from the stick and gives you that message.  The game card from CH or TM should solve the problem, but in the interim try moving the stick very slowly in the cal routine and you should be able to fly until your game card comes in.  For what it's worth I get this with my stick once in awhile also.  Don't know why its only show up every now and again.
